The Financial Planning Association of Malaysia (FPAM) today announced the appointment of three new members to its Board of Governors. They are: Mr Khor Hock Seng, Chief Executive Officer, American International Assurance Bhd; Puan Sharifatul Hanizah Said Ali, Managing Director, RHB Investment Management Sdn Bhd and Mr Paul Hodes, Retail Banking Head, Global Consumer Group, Citibank Berhad.

FPAM-UPM Tie-Up to Incorporate Globally Recognised CFP Certification Course into Degree Programme

The Financial Planning Association of Malaysia (FPAM) in its on-going effort to further promote financial planning as a 21st Century career option, is tying up with Malaysia’s leading research university – Universiti Putra Malaysia (UPM) – in a strategic academic collaboration that will see UPM incorporating modules of the globally recognised Certified Financial Planner certification course into its Bachelor of Consumer Studies degree programme.
